Survivor S35 Power Rankings (Top 9)

Nov 27, 2017 by PowerRankings101
imageI was right that Cole would go home, but didn’t think Dr. Mike would play his idol in that fashion. It didn’t work for Dr. Mike, but maybe he just played it to ensure his safety. Meanwhile, Ben is getting lots of heat for heading this “Round Table” esque alliance of 7, Ryan is getting too comfortable and is making more enemies than allies with his loose lips, and Ashley and Chrissy are hitting their all time maximum tolerance level with Joe. The only ones who don’t seem to be in any danger are the top three in this ranking, so let’s see how this DOUBLE ELIMINATION week will go.

9. Joe Mena- Joe may survive one tribal, but surviving two tribals may be tricky. Unlike Mike, Joe hasn’t made any positive relationships with anyone in the Round Table, and I think it will come back to bite him. He’s on an island of his own, but if he can find an idol or somehow Ashley has a change of heart, Joe may be able to survive the night. But it is going to take a lot to do it.

8. Ben Driebergen- This double episode is definitely hinting a blindside. Ben seems like the perfect candidate for a blindside. He has been portrayed as the leader of this mass alliance, and if people like Chrissy or Ryan see that, they may take a stab at him. He’s a big threat. He’s pretty likable (though he has his enemies). He’s also in lots of control. This would be the opportunity to strike at Ben, and if Joe or Mike finds another idol, Ben is the one who may get the votes.

7. Ryan Ulrich- Ryan made a big mistake, showing his idol to both Devon and Ben. Now, he has an enemy in Devon, who was his top ally. Ryan messed up. How he recovers will show how he fares for the rest of the game. But the question isn’t going to be how he recovers, but if he’ll even have the chance to recover, or if he’ll be blindsided before he can recognize his mistakes?

6. Mike Zahalsky- Mike may have made a bad move, but perhaps he was just doing it to make sure he survived the night. His vote to Cole proved his loyalty to his friends Lauren and Ben. If Mike makes enough friendships, I think Mike could arise as a swing vote rather than a target. He doesn’t have an idol anymore, so he isn’t really a threat to anyone. Playing his idol may seem dumb, but it may have secured him a lot more time on the island.

5. Chrissy Hofbeck- Chrissy should be safe this week since every time she’s been on the chopping block, the votes have been on her side. I think Chrissy has a tight bond with Ryan still, has JP in her back pocket, and seems tight with Ben and Ashley. The only thing working against Chrissy would be her mouth. Her and Ashley seem to be the most vocal, and between the two of them, Chrissy is the bigger strategic threat.

4. Ashley Nolan- Ashley has been called a goat. Maybe she is. She certainly hasn’t shown any strategic gameplay to suggest otherwise. Ashley has two options. She can play the “goat” role and sail to the final three. The consequence: she doesn’t get any votes to win. Her other option is to start playing and prove she’s not a goat. The consequence: she may play the game too hard. It seems that either scenario leaves Ashley just short of the win. That’s why she doesn’t crack my top 3.

3. Lauren Rimmer- Lauren is set up to be wildly successful, but because Ben is so vocal, I sometimes worry that she may be guilty be association. Otherwise, she’s doing everything right and should be safe this week. Having that extra vote is also super helpful.

2. JP Hilsabeck- JP’s BFF Ashley may be pegged as the goat. But let’s be real. Everyone wants to bring JP to the end. He wins rewards for you, he votes your way, and he doesn’t speak. If he goes home this week, the contestants will have royally messed up.

1. Devon Pinto- Devon is running the game right now, having positive relationships with pretty much everyone, and an especially tight relationship with Ben and Ashley (and even Ryan, though Devon is more apprehensive on Ryan at the moment). I think everyone likes Devon, but they also underestimate him. Devon knows how to navigate this game, and knows who he can trust and who the big threats are. If Devon keeps this up, he can have a case to win this thing.

If you had told me that my top 3 would consist of Devon, JP, and Lauren at the start of this game, I wouldn’t have believed you. But here we are, seeing early favorites like Ryan, Ben, and Joe crumble. But two people are leaving this week, so I have a feeling we’ll get one predictable elimination (Joe) and one big blindside (Ben).

PREDICTIONS:

Going Home 1st- Joe Mena

Going Home 2nd- Ben Driebergen
